OREGON STATE POLICE INVESTIGATING CONSTRUCTION FLAGGER THAT WAS STRUCK - CLACKAMAS COUNTY

Image
 Oregon State Police On Wednesday, January 13, 2021, at approximately 10:45 A.M., Oregon State Police Troopers and emergency personnel responded to a vehicle incident on Hwy 26 near milepost 32. Preliminary investigation revealed that Portland General Electric (PGE) employees were repairing damaged power lines on the north side of Hwy 26.  A PGE truck, operated by Joshua Rinard (41) of Sandy, was being repositioned when it backed into, Brenda Stader (50) of Portland, who was working as a flagger to assist with traffic control.  PGE was utilizing flaggers contracted through Northwest Traffic Control. Stader sustained fatal injuries and was pronounced deceased. OSP was assisted by the Sandy Fire Department and ODOT.

LOCAL WORLD WAR II VETERAN TURNS 100 YEARS OLD

Image
 Roseburg Police Dept. We had the great honor today of wishing a happy birthday to a special Roseburg resident. We were told that John Couch is turning 100 years old tomorrow, January 14th. Mr. Couch is a World War II veteran and is currently living at Bridgewood Rivers Assisted Living in Roseburg. We had a vehicle processional with representatives from the Roseburg Police Department, Roseburg Fire Department, Oregon Army National Guard's Charlie Company, and several of Couch's friends. Happy Birthday Mr. Couch! Congratulations, and thank you from the bottom of our hearts for your service to our great Country!

POLICE SEEK INFORMATION IN HOTEL PARKING LOT SHOOTING, TWO INJURED

Image
 Gresham Police Dept Gresham, Ore. - The East County Major Crimes Team is investigating a shooting that happened late Tuesday night, resulting in two female adults being transported to the hospital.  Just after 7:18 p.m., multiple 911 callers reported hearing multiple gunshots in the parking lot of the Extended Stay located at 17777 NE Sacramento St.    Arriving officers located the two victims at the scene. The investigation is continuing and there have been no arrests made in this case yet.   Detectives want to talk with anyone who saw or heard anything regarding this incident and are asking witnesses to call GPD Detective Aaron Turnage at 503.618.3136. No other information is available at this time.
